Output 04573ee4f9ff6898d67b49bd3e963a8b8d37e72d0cf6d72c18d4d11536e6136a:0

value
676983986
script pubkey
OP_0 OP_PUSHBYTES_20 408897a4f0ed39632530f0a0d0d84052c6b4bf65
address
bc1qgzyf0f8sa5ukxffs7zsdpkzq2trtf0m9k5szjq
transaction
04573ee4f9ff6898d67b49bd3e963a8b8d37e72d0cf6d72c18d4d11536e6136a
spent
true